Installation and Maintenance Considerations for Helac Rotary Actuators

Installation of Helac rotary actuators requires careful planning. Proper alignment is crucial to ensure optimal performance. Misalignment can lead to premature wear and mechanical failure. Using alignment tools can help technicians achieve the correct positioning. Additionally, securing all bolts and connections tightly prevents fluid leaks and maintains pressure integrity.

Routine maintenance is essential for longevity. Regular checks on seals and lubricants can prevent breakdowns. Operators should routinely inspect for signs of corrosion or damage. While Helac actuators are robust, neglecting maintenance can cause unexpected issues. Keeping a detailed maintenance log helps track any irregularities. It is also beneficial to conduct performance evaluations regularly to identify potential problems.
